2、流星星体光环的闪烁特效

function intervalOpcity (cur=0,start=0.3,end=0.8,dur=3) {
            if(fadeOpcity(cur,start,end,dur)===end){
                cur = 0
                let temp = start
                start = end 
                end = temp
            }
            let opcity = fadeOpcity(cur,start,end,dur)
            let color = `rgba(0,0,0,${opcity})`
            clearBgcolor(wrap)
            newParticle (wrap,[x,y],r,color)
            cur=parseFloat(cur+0.1)
            setTimeout(()=>{intervalOpcity (cur,start,end,dur)},33)
}

3、流星尾巴

function intervalMove (speed,g=0) {
            if(g===720){
                g = 360
            }
            g = g+speed
            let nextPosition = movePosition (a,g,startPosition)
            x = nextPosition[0]
            y = nextPosition[1]
            clearBgcolor(wrap1)
            for(let i =1;i<=360;i++){
                let g1 = g-i/2
                if(g1<0&&g<=360){
                    break
                }
                let g1Position = movePosition (a,g1,startPosition)
                newParticle (wrap1,[g1Position[0],g1Position[1]],r/(1+i/5),`rgba(255,200,200,0.5)`)
            }
            setTimeout(()=>{intervalMove (speed,g)},33)
        }
